Elon Musk voices up for the farmers!!

A surge of support is going around the globe for farmers to increase their productivity amidst the rising climate crisis.

A heated argument is prevailing on social media against the support for the farmers by global organisations like the European Union and UNO. The post of the Possum Reviews has been posted with a caricature which is against the global farmers in a way that provokes anger on their official X account.

Some comments below the post has also been posted along with it which states that, 

One user tweeted as “I don’t even know what they’re protesting in favour of but they’re farmers so it’s almost certainly a bad thing..”

Another user, “Farmers don’t grow food. They own the land where food is grown but the entire process could be done just as easily without them”

The online combat for and against the farmers shocked many people and began to raise their voice to support the farmers. The business tycoon and the richest man in the world, Elon Musk has tweeted “Support the farmers!” by tagging Adrian Dittman, which is assumed to be handled by Elon Musk.

“This may not be obvious to some, but farmers are the backbone of our food supply. 

They do more than merely just owning land; they ensure that crops are healthy, livestock is well-cared for, the land is sustainably managed and they optimise, even on automated farms.

They are absolutely essential!”Adrian Dittman justified the role of farmers and their significance through his tweet.

The recent event including COP29 where they discussed the rising threats for agriculture and farmers due to climate and change, the financial goal, and the methods to implement. Around 200 nations around the world attended the summit to address their perspective and issues on the global stage.
